We forget to remember our wellbeing

A timely reminder from Holly to look after your wellbeing.

Holly Craig
April 15, 2025

Wellbeing, it's an everyday thing. We aren't too mindful of it but when we are it brings us a moment of peace..

We never cease to think of it, we're always so busy, no time for self care, no time for that sweet cup of tea during the day, no time for that meet up with our friends.

 It always depends on our free time, do we ever think to book in that free time? ..

A day of doing nothing would be blissful but everything's too stressful to allow it. 

We should put ourselves above the everyday stress but we seem to put ourselves below it. 

We pressure ourselves to always be doing something but what if we just stopped for a moment to put ourselves first?..  To have that peaceful bath, to read that book collecting dust on the shelf, to listen to that favourite music.

Would it really take so much time away from that everyday life?..
